Does Instagram make us feel better or worse? : How Upward Social Comparisons on Instagram Influences Young Adults’ Psychological Well-being.

Author(s): Mouris, D.J. (2022)

Abstract:
In this research, I will examine how upward social comparisons on Instagram affect the psychological well-being of young adults. Upward social comparisons are comparisons people make with someone superior to themselves. Right now, there is much debate about whether social media platforms like Instagram negatively influence the well-being of their users, mostly because of the upward social comparisons. This research aims to see if Instagram is as negative as the media says it is. Furthermore, there will be mediating effects measured which might affect the well-being of the users. Namely, envy and inspiration. These emotions come from upward social comparisons and are predicted to mediate the psychological well-being of the users of Instagram. Also, differences in gender will be measured as it is predicted that gender will have a moderating effect.
